Description

Become a German verb virtuoso with this unbeatable reference/interactive combo!

The Big Yellow Book of German Verbs with CD-ROM is the most comprehensive resource available for learning and mastering German verbs. Designed for beginning through advanced learners, this indispensable guide will help you conjugate verbs with ease, enabling you to communicate in German confidently.

Inside you will find:

  • 555 fully conjugated verbs, listed alphabetically
  • Current idioms and expressions for each verb
  • The Top 50 verbs, with many examples of their usage in context
  • More than 4,200 verbs cross-referenced to conjugation models
  • A handy guide to deciphering irregular verb forms

The CD-ROM is a fun way to help you:

  • Sharpen your skills with more than 300 interactive exercises, from multiple choice to fill-in-the-blank
  • Form verbs and choose the right tenses
  • Master common idioms and everyday expressions
  • Track and evaluate your progress with a pretest and a comprehensive review test

System requirements: PC only: Windows 2000, XP, Vista
